Gwaine is the one who starts it. And to be honest, Merlin is a bit embarrassed, but knows the man has no other living family. So he supposes that if Gwaine would like to claim him as such, by starting off all introductions with, âThis is my younger brother, Merlin. Court Sorcerer of Camelot,â he wonât object.
He can also sort of understand why Lancelot picks up the habit. Theyâve been close for years and heâd asked Merlin to stand next to him at his wedding. It wasnât exactly a hardship to hear him say it, to have other people think he was related to two of his dearest friends, but he wasnât sure how theyâd take being related to each other. If they ever found out the other had also pseudo-adopted him.
He also supposed he shouldnât have been surprised when Elyan caught on. Gwen had probably mentioned how red his ears got when Lancelot did introductions and Elyan was never one to pass up a good laugh. Especially since most of his introductions garnered a host of raised eyebrows until he tacked on âAdopted,â and the eyebrows became chuckles. And, after spending over a decade surrounded by knights, Merlin knew how to handle teasing.
Actually, it was Percival who surprised him. Merlin wasnât sure if the others knew as much as he did about Percivalâs upbringing, but he knew Percival already had a younger brother, and an older one. So when the introduction was again modified and Percival led with, âThis is my youngest brother, Merlin,â he was a little stunned. Percival must have seen it, because he quickly found his shoulder encased in a side hug.
It was Leon he finally questioned about it. Everyone else had stuck to informal kinds of introductions. But as first knight, Leon had introduced Merlin as his younger brother to visiting nobles. And while everyone else had varying degrees of humor or levity, Leon only expressed a sort of quiet pride that finally clued Merlin into the fact he may have let this go on too long.
Actually, Merlin thought he might have instantly regretted the question given how quickly Leonâs eyebrows rose and furrowed. How quickly his surprise looked like disappointment.
âDo you not think we are?â
âI- What?â
âIâm asking if you donât think of me as your brother, Merlin.â
âThatâs not- I just meant that. Look, thereâs a lot of teasing that I handle just fine itâs just that-â
âYou think weâre teasing you?â
âWell no. Iâm not sure. Maybe? Sure, Gwaine and Lance and Elyan maybe but, well.â
âWell, what?â
âYou and Percival never take it this far just to tease me. So. I had to ask you why- Oh never mind. I should go find Arthur.â
âThank you for letting me know, Merlin.â
And yes, Merlin had to admit that it was absolutely his fault for not realizing that wasnât the end of it. Oh no, in fact, he should have realized none of them would leave well enough alone. That they would instead stage some sort of intervention at their first opportunity.
That theyâd use Arthur as bait.
âMerls, as your older brother, I must say Iâm disappointed you havenât been introducing me as such.â
âYeah Merlin, you were in our sisterâs wedding after all.â
âAs my best man! Donât make this more confusing than it has to be, Elyan.â
Arthurâs hand on his shoulder kept him from bolting. Not that he wanted to take the cowardly way out of this conversation, just that he didnât realize there would be such an audience. And one glance at Arthurâs smug smile told him heâd be absolutely no help at all. Typical prat.
It was Percival who was watching him steadily. The first figure to be visible in Merlinâs dense fog of misunderstanding. A single ray of morning light.
âOh my goddess, you mean it.â
Leon looked at him, wryly amused. âWhat gave it away?â
Merlin whipped a startled glance towards Arthur and the smug smile was gone. The look of concern was the last piece of wood before the pyre.
He looked back at his brothers, all gathered before him in a form of reunion.
âIâm an idiot. Of course you meant it. Iâm- it isnât that I didnât. Oh really! With how often you tease me about everything else I just. I didnât think that. I know weâre friends I just hadnât. Goddess above, youâre serious.â
âMerlin?â
He turned towards Arthur completely because that tone. That tone was the one he had used to explain to Merlin that heâd forgiven him for the lies, the magic, and everything that went with it. It was Arthur at his most heartfelt and there wasnât a universe where Merlin would be able to ignore it. To ignore him.
Arthurâs hand brushed under his eye and Merlin realized what was wrong. When Arthurâs fingers came away wet with his tears, Merlin couldnât help but laugh.
Lancelot regained his courage quickest to ask, âIs this alright? We didnât meant to upset you Merlin. We just thought that, well. You are more dear to us than a friend. We thought that maybe you felt the same.â
âLancelot- Arthur,â he interrupted himself when Arthurâs hand moved from his cheeks to his hair, brushing it out of his face and utterly distracting him. He caught the hand in his own and whatever was on his face must have reassured him enough that he let Merlin continue.
âLance, I was an only child. Will and I were close but. I remember asking my Mum for siblings once,â Merlin cut himself off with more teary laughter at the memory. How surprised his Mum had been, and how crushed sheâd looked when sheâd had to tell him it wasnât likely. âI told her I wouldnât even mind if it was a sister. I think I just, didnât think it was something meant for me. That it would always be just me and Mum and Gaius.â
Is it just him or was everyone closer than before? Merlin felt Arthur squeeze his hand and smiled a little wider. âI swear it wasnât anything you did. I was just slow on the uptake. And itâs a lot to take in, five older brothers all at once. Mumâs going to be cross Iâve been the only one going home for Yule.â
Gwaine was bold enough to tug him from Arthur first, hugging him so tightly he remembered every broken rib heâd earned in the last decade. But Merlin held on just as tight.
âMerls, I know we kid, but Iâll make it an oath if I have to.â
And after heâd hugged each of them, his older brothers, he realized they were all standing apart from Arthur, too far for Merlin to abide by.
âWhat, donât tell me you need another one. Six brothers is more than even you can handle.â
Merlin hugged him and knew that while Hunith now had, of all things, seven whole and hale children, Arthur, of all of them, had been her second. And not because he was Merlinâs older brother.
âI think five is plenty. That wonât stop Mum though and you know it.â
Arthur looked thoughtful for a moment.
âI suppose I may have to accept I have more in-laws than just Hunith and Gaius, hmm?â
Merlinâs smile was blinding, âIf theyâre my family, theyâre yours too.â
Arthur sighed, too amused to sound properly put upon, and kissed him.
